Marcel Pérès

Marcel Pérès ( born July 15, 1956) is a French church musician, composer, musicologist. He directs the Ensemble Organum.

Life

Marcel Pérès studied organ music at the Music Academy of Nice. His studies of church music started Pérès continued in England at the Royal School of Church Music and in Montreal in early music.

After his return from Canada, Marcel Pérès formed in the Subject Medieval Music, under the direction of Michel Huglo the Institute École Pratique des Hautes Etudes, continued.

In 1982 he founded the Ensemble Organum. With this ensemble Pérès began, according to earlier scientific work and investigation, starting from the 6th to implement the lesser known areas of medieval music, especially the chant of the Roman Catholic Church until the 13th century in a contemporary acoustic form.

From the year 1984, Marcel Pérès head of the Association for the Study and interpretation of medieval music and the old Roman church singing. The Association carries out its scientific activities in the Abbaye de Royaumont. Previously musical research results were acoustically implemented by the Ensemble Organum annually.
